If you look at prior years, one of the contestants got pretty far with all sea themed items, their encounter was on an island that was re-used in their module pitch.

You can see from around the third round, even the general public were worrying it was a one trick pony.

You can also see in past competitions, that occasionally the judges place a twist on a round (e.g. in this encounter round, pick one of the monsters from the prior monster round and use it as the central piece of your encounter.) So linking of rounds can also happen in the competition rules.

So as Curaigh said, you should look to exhibit a wide range of skills and areas in the art of adventure writing and designing should you progress from round to round.
